欧美bbbwbbbw肥妇,免费乱码人妻系列日韩,一级黄片

js中復(fù)選框的取值及賦值示例詳解

 更新時間:2020年10月18日 10:17:26   作者:芒果丿  
這篇文章主要給大家介紹了關(guān)于js中復(fù)選框的取值及賦值的相關(guān)資料,文中通過示例代碼介紹的非常詳細,對大家的學習或者工作具有一定的參考學習價值,需要的朋友們下面隨著小編來一起學習學習吧

1、復(fù)選框的取值:(js部分)

var checkboxdata = $(“input[name=payoperator]:checked”).map(function() {
return $(this).val();
}).get().join(",");
<div class="form-group">
 <label class="col-lg-2 col-md-2 col-sm-12 control-label">支付方式</label>
 <div class="col-lg-4 col-md-4">
 <label class="checkbox-inline"> 
 <input type="checkbox" name="payoperator" value="1">支付寶在線繳費 </label>
 <label class="checkbox-inline"> 
 <input type="checkbox" name="payoperator" value="2" checked="checked">支付寶代扣繳費 </label>
 <label class="checkbox-inline">
 <input type="checkbox" name="payoperator" value="3" checked="checked">支付寶當面付 </label>
 </div>
</div>

復(fù)選框中name="payoperator"必須相同,復(fù)選框才會生效

2、復(fù)選框的賦值:

從后臺取到值后要先在前端頁面初始化(復(fù)選框都未選中)

$(“input[name=payoperator]”).attr(“checked”,false);

 var detail = detaildata.pay_operator;(detaildata為從后臺取到的所有數(shù)據(jù)的值,pay_operator為數(shù)據(jù)庫的字段)
 var split = detail.split(",");
  for (var i = 0; i < split.length; i++) {
  $("input[name=payoperator][value="+split[i]+"]").attr("checked","checked");
  }

       頁面布局與上方的布局取值一樣。

總結(jié)

到此這篇關(guān)于js中復(fù)選框的取值及賦值的文章就介紹到這了,更多相關(guān)js復(fù)選框的取值及賦值內(nèi)容請搜索腳本之家以前的文章或繼續(xù)瀏覽下面的相關(guān)文章希望大家以后多多支持腳本之家!

相關(guān)文章

最新評論